Scott Bemand has announced his Ireland squad to take on Scotland in Belfast this Saturday in the final round of the Guinness Women's Six Nations. The girls in green may still be feeling a sting from their heavy loss to England last weekend but they'll have to dust themselves down and get back on the horse if they are to beat this tricky Scotland outfit at the Kingspan Stadium.

Bemand has made three changes to the starting XV. Co-captain Sam Monaghan returns to the second row, Enya Breen is named at centre, and Méabh Deely starts at fullback.
